Seattle providing $8 million in emergency funds to food banks citywide

Seattle is allocating $8 million from emergency funds to support food banks across the city, addressing the urgent need for food assistance as thousands face uncertainty due to federal inaction.

The funds will be distributed to 32 food banks throughout Seattle over the next two months or until SNAP benefits are restored.

“We all agree that we have to step up and do something in the wake of federal inaction,” said Sara Nelson, City Council President…
